Coal Miner's Daughter: A Celebration of the Life and Music of Loretta Lynn is quite the emotional ride. Filmed at the Grand Ole Opry House, it captures the essence of Lynn through heartfelt tributes and performances by those who knew her best. The pacing flows well, balancing intimate stories with powerful renditions of her songs. You can really sense the camaraderie among the attendees, which adds a layer of warmth. It's less about flashy production and more about honoring a life steeped in music and struggle, which makes it distinctive in the realm of music documentaries.
This 2022 tribute has seen limited releases, mostly hitting streaming platforms, which can make physical copies somewhat rare. Collectors appreciate the authenticity and the raw emotion presented, as it gives a glimpse into the country music community's respect for Lynn. It’s definitely a piece of history, as it captures not just her music but the personal connections she built throughout her life.
